I am currently at school doing my visual basic modules. The teacher does not want to pay the money for the visual basic 6 professional upgrade but he might because he cant figure this out. So please help me.

We have these school modules that we are doing. the program will play a movie through microsoft windows media player 9 series. in the module we make buttons to substite the old ones. The tutorial that we are taking tells us to put this piece of code in the play button:

medVideo.play

where medVideo is the name of the media player and play is the command to make it play. The school is using visual basic 6 professional and i see it says version 8176. If anyone could help please do!

Other buttons I need help with too are:

medVideo.stop
medvideo.pause
medVideo.currentPostition = 0

These are

Stop
Pause
and to make it start from the begingin when the button is pushed.
